-- DAMASCUS, Sept 29 (Reuters) -- Syria accused Israel on Saturday of making excuses for war by spreading what it described as false reports that an Israeli air raid targeted a site linked to weapons of mass destruction.

Damascus says Israel launched the air raid on Sept. 6, bombing an empty area after air defence systems confronted the aircraft.
